More undead chaps!

First the highly sought after 'Boney Bomber' a C17 Skeleton from 1987. 

Second is 'Morbius the Liche' from the 1987 boxset MD8 Skeleton War Machines. 




And the Undead horde so far…

While considering another 'Oldhammer Year' for 2025, a couple of bits finished off.

First up, Citadel CH3 Realms of Chaos Vangart Soulspiller from 1987 and a Witch Elf from the 1984 C09 Dark Elf range... 



The new Chaos Warrior has finally given me two 8 man units now, one with hand weapon and shield, and the other with 2 handed weapons…





So with this, the Chaos Dwarf unit and the Thugs/Cultists, it’s getting close to a playable army…
